Transaction e88e77ed24df7bea98888de6e15f089064c31a1aeb4814d2e59c5116b52d2271
3 Input
2 Outputs
- e88e77ed24df7bea98888de6e15f089064c31a1aeb4814d2e59c5116b52d2271:0
- e88e77ed24df7bea98888de6e15f089064c31a1aeb4814d2e59c5116b52d2271:1
value 27739152
address 3BQcwTcK2BV8Wyw1DcPJmoY495EkisCd3d
value 41568
address 15WTp1gNc4H2gmxfeWfLmPHRUkcF5fc6dW